Why experience matters in motor repair

A motor problem is not always just a burned winding or worn bearing. In many cases, the motor is reacting to a bigger issue such as voltage imbalance, misalignment, contamination, or poor maintenance. Industry guidance from EASA highlights the value of following documented repair practices, testing steps, and installation checks to protect reliability after repair.

How a quality electric motor repair shop reduces hidden costs

Repair cost is only one part of the picture. The bigger expense often comes from downtime. The U.S. Department of Energy notes that motor driven systems consume a large share of industrial electricity use, which shows how central they are to operations and why failures can be disruptive.


Common hidden costs of a poor repair decision

Here are a few costs businesses often overlook:

  • Emergency shipping for replacement parts

  • Overtime labor during unexpected shutdowns

  • Product delays or missed deadlines

  • Extra energy waste from an inefficient motor

  • Damage to connected equipment

What good electric motor repair should include

A proper repair process should go beyond replacing damaged parts. EASA recommends structured procedures for rewinding, rebuilding, verification, alignment, startup, and baseline checks.


Signs of a thorough repair process

A reliable shop often includes:

  • Incoming inspection and test results

  • Bearing and shaft checks

  • Winding or insulation evaluation

  • Vibration or alignment review

  • Final testing before return to service

  • Clear documentation of findings


Pro tip: Ask whether the shop documents the cause of failure, not just the parts replaced. That one question can tell you a lot about repair quality.


Why prevention saves more than replacement

Maintenance guidance from the U.S. Department of Energy says predictive maintenance can help reduce catastrophic failures, cut overtime, and support better parts planning.


Do you know?

Many motor failures start with issues outside the motor itself, including poor alignment, unstable power, dirt, moisture, or overloaded operation. EASA’s motor system resources stress installation quality, electrical connections, and vibration checks as part of reliable motor performance.

Quick fact

Motor-driven systems account for about 54% of industrial electricity consumption in Better Plants partner facilities, according to the U.S. Department of Energy. That is one reason reliable maintenance has such a big operational impact. (Better Buildings Solution Center)

FAQs


  1. How do I know if a motor should be repaired or replaced?

It depends on the motor’s age, efficiency, damage level, and role in your operation. A good repair evaluation should compare repair cost, expected life, and downtime risk.

  1. Why does the same motor keep failing?

Repeated failures often point to root causes such as overload, poor alignment, contamination, voltage issues, or installation problems.

  1. Does repair quality affect energy use?

Yes. Poor repair or poor installation can reduce efficiency and increase operating costs over time.


What safety issue matters most during motor repair?

Hazardous energy control is essential. OSHA requires procedures to prevent unexpected startup during servicing and maintenance.
